Description

Home is stucco over brownstone. Has 2 sided fireplace with propane log set. Kitchen remodel in 2009. 20 x 16' wood deck; 20 x 8' stone deck. 12 x16' shed is powered and propane heated. Great workshop.

56 William St, Portland, CT 06480 is a 3 bedroom, 3 bathroom, 1,830 sqft single-family home built in 1900. This property is not currently available for sale. 56 William St was last sold on Aug 15, 2019 for $235,000. The current Trulia Estimate for 56 William St is $413,600.
